Aleksandr Vladimirovich Ovsyannikov (Russian: Александр Владимирович Овсянников; born August 8, 1974) is a retired Russian professional footballer. He made his professional debut in the Russian Second Division in 1993 for FC Iskra Smolensk.[1] He played 1 game in the UEFA Intertoto Cup 1998 for FC Baltika Kaliningrad.
